How to Resize Your Photos

Photos uploaded during the online Membership purchase must be under 500KB.

If your photo is larger than 500KB, use one of the options below to create a smaller copy before returning to checkout.

Resizing a photo does not replace the original image on your device when you choose to save it as a new copy.

How to resize on desktop

Resize a Photo on Windows

  • Right-click on the image you would like to use and select Open with followed by Photos.
  • The Photos app will open on your desktop. Once open, locate the three dots icon in the top right corner and click on the icon.
  • The icon will reveal a drop-down menu on your screen. Locate the Resize button in the drop-down menu and select this feature.
  • A pop-up window appears. Select one of the three preset sizes (shown on the left). Otherwise, choose Define custom dimensions for a specific size. Another pop-up window appears (shown on the right).
  • To keep the aspect ratio, select the box next to Maintain aspect ratio. As you enter a number into one of the boxes, the other box will automatically adjust its number in proportion to the number you just entered. If the aspect ratio doesn’t matter, don’t check the box, and enter the numbers in both boxes.
  • Check the estimated file size, if under 500KB, select the Save Resized Copy button.
  • Repeat steps 1-6 as required, depending on how many images you need to resize.

Resize a Photo on a Mac

  • Right-click on the image you would like to use and select Open. If Preview is not your default image viewer, select Open with followed by Preview instead.
  • Select Tools on the menu bar
  • A drop-down menu will appear. From the menu, select Adjust Size.
  • Enter the width and height information. You may need to switch the size type, like changing from inches to pixels, as shown below. Alternatively, you can select a preset size by selecting the arrows next to Fit into.
  • Continue reducing the dimensions if the image is still larger than 500KB.
  • Select the blue OK button to confirm the new size, save the resized image by selecting File on the menu bar and then select Save.
  • Repeat steps 1-6 as required, depending on how many images you need to resize.
